Play-offs still on, insists Henry

Thursday 13th March 2008, 11:43AM GMT.

Karl HenryKarl Henry today kicked off the build-up to Wolves’ potentially make-or-break trip to Burnley by insisting: “We still believe we can do it.”

The Molineux men suffered another setback in their push for the top six on Tuesday as they crashed to a dispiriting defeat against Preston – leaving them languishing in 11th place with just 11 games left.

while Henry has confessed Wolves are running out of games to make up the five point gap, he insists the players are convinced they can still turn things around.

“Time is running out but we have to keep going and working hard,” he said.

“We know we can put a run together. It’s not just quite worked for us over the last two games, but we will keep going.

“It’s been well-documented how the league is so tight this season and how everyone is beating everyone else.”

The Wolves midfielder shared the disappointment of the supporters after Tuesday’s defeat but insisted it wasn’t disastorous for the play-off campaign.

“Last week against Southampton we were terrible, but we got two good wins in the away games before that and then Preston was an opportunity missed,” he said.

“That could have been ten points out of 12 which would have been a really good run.”

Henry admits Wolves need to be more ruthless than they were at Preston on Tuesday.

“In terms of our performance at Preston I think we did well and it was against the run of play that they got their penalty which got the crowd up and behind them,” he said.

“Maybe we had chances ourselves to kill the game and go 2-0 up.

“We need to be more ruthless in not conceding goals as well.”
